The average size of a side by side fridge is 32 to 39 inches in width 65 to 71 inches in height and 29 to 31 inches in depth. The average dimensions of top or bottom freezer fridges are a width of 29 inches a depth of 31 inches and a height of 66 or 67 inches. The average counter depth refrigerator width in our database is 35 02 inches wide compared to 32 69 inches wide for standard depth refrigerators.
